Job Description

Information Technology Analyst - Mid

***This position requires a Top-Secret clearance ***

The Information Technology Analyst will identify and analyze compromised information for the Threat Systems Management Office (TSMO).

Compensation & Benefits:

Estimated Starting Salary Range for Information Technology Analyst : $130,000.00

Pay commensurate with experience.

Full time benefits include Medical, Dental, Vision, 401K, and other possible benefits as provided. Benefits are subject to change with or without notice.

Information Technology Analyst- Responsibilities Include:

The Information Technology Analyst will identify and Analyze Compromised Information Using Advanced Tools, leverage Government-provided artificial intelligence (AI), data science, and knowledge management tools to analyze compromised information. This includes identifying critical program information (CPI), critical technical information (CTI), and proprietary data that may have been exposed, supporting rapid and accurate detection of security breaches, and framing analysis against technical, operational and programmatic lanes.

Assess and Report on the Scope and Impact of Compromises: thoroughly assess the scope, content, and sensitivity of exposed information, developing detailed assessment reports and providing comprehensive analysis on the nature of each compromise. This includes evaluating affected systems and operational impacts - supporting mitigation strategies and decision-making.

Provide Technical Recommendations: evaluate and provide technical feedback and recommendations to improve system features and prioritize enhancements, ensuring more effective compromise assessments and risk mitigation in the future.

About Cherokee Nation Businesses

Cherokee Nation Businesses is a diversified holding company that manages a range of businesses and investments in various sectors, including gaming, hospitality, aerospace, real estate, technology, healthcare, natural resources, and more. The company is owned by the Cherokee Nation, the largest Native American tribe in the United States. Cherokee Nation Businesses is committed to creating economic opportunities and improving the quality of life for Cherokee citizens and the surrounding communities.
